Śląsk Wrocław ‍surged too second place in the⁣ Polish First ‍League with a decisive 3-1 victory over Górnik Łęczna on‍ Saturday, intensifying the ⁣competition for promotion ​to the Ekstraklasa. ‍The results from this weekend’s matches ‍have reshaped the league table, with Wisła Kraków maintaining its​ lead despite having games in hand.

The First League, the second tier ⁢of Polish football, is fiercely contested, with several teams vying for ‌the single automatic promotion spot and a chance to compete in the​ top flight. This season, Wisła Kraków has emerged as a strong favorite, currently holding 32 points. Śląsk Wrocław’s win⁣ elevates them to⁣ 27 points, ‍closely followed by Wieczysta Kraków​ with 23 points, also with outstanding ‍matches to play.

Elsewhere on Saturday, Pogoń Siedlce defeated ŁKS Łódź 3-1, overcoming an⁣ early deficit with goals‍ from Ernest dzięcioł, Maciej Famulak, ⁢and a penalty conversion by Marcin flis.Polonia Warszawa ended a troubling run of form with a 2-1⁣ win against ⁣Polonia Bytom, fueled by goals from Dave Gnaase and Robert Dadok after Oliwier Kwiatkowski had given the visitors an early lead.
